Step 1: Understand the Condition
Anal cancer is a type of cancer that develops in the anus, which is the opening at the end of the rectum. It is important to raise awareness and provide support for those affected by this disease. Creating an anal cancer gallery can be a powerful way to showcase stories, share experiences, and promote education.
Step 2: Define the Purpose
Before you begin, clearly define the purpose of your anal cancer gallery. Is it primarily for educational purposes, to raise funds, or to provide a platform for survivors to share their journeys? Understanding the goal will guide the content and direction of your gallery.
Step 3: Gather Resources
Research and gather reliable information and resources related to anal cancer. Look for reputable websites, medical journals, and organizations dedicated to cancer research and support. Collect statistics, treatment options, and personal stories to create a comprehensive gallery.
Step 4: Choose a Platform
Select a suitable platform for your gallery. You can opt for a dedicated website, a social media page, or an online gallery platform. Consider factors like ease of use, customization options, and the ability to reach your target audience. Ensure the platform allows for visual content and storytelling.
Step 5: Plan the Layout
Design a layout that is visually appealing and easy to navigate. Organize the content into categories or sections, such as “About Anal Cancer,” “Survivor Stories,” “Treatment Options,” and “Support Groups.” Create a clear hierarchy to guide visitors through the gallery smoothly.
Step 6: Collect Visuals
Gather high-quality visuals to enhance your gallery. Look for medical images, diagrams, and infographics that explain the anatomy and treatment processes. Additionally, collect photographs or illustrations that depict the impact of anal cancer on individuals’ lives. Ensure you have the necessary permissions and credits for using these visuals.
Step 7: Share Survivor Stories
One of the most powerful aspects of your gallery is sharing the stories of anal cancer survivors. Reach out to individuals who have overcome the disease and ask for their consent to share their experiences. Include their personal narratives, before-and-after photographs (with permission), and any insights they wish to offer. These stories will inspire and educate others.
Step 8: Provide Educational Content
Offer comprehensive educational content within your gallery. Include detailed information about anal cancer, its symptoms, risk factors, and diagnosis. Explain the different treatment options available, such as surgery, radiation therapy, and chemotherapy. Provide resources for further reading and direct visitors to reputable sources.
Step 9: Engage with Your Audience
Create opportunities for engagement and interaction within your gallery. Encourage visitors to leave comments, share their own experiences, or ask questions. Consider implementing a feedback system or a dedicated forum where survivors and their loved ones can connect and support each other.
Step 10: Promote and Spread Awareness
Once your anal cancer gallery is live, promote it through various channels to reach a wider audience. Utilize social media platforms, cancer-related communities, and support groups to spread the word. Collaborate with healthcare professionals, researchers, and advocacy organizations to gain credibility and reach a broader network.
